About the Sholom Aleichem Museum

The Sholom Aleichem Museum, dedicated to the famous Ukrainian Jewish writer, is located in the center of Kyiv, on one of the main streets. This museum is the first state institution of its kind in Ukraine and has an exhibition that not only tells the story of the life and work of the writer himself but also explores the material and spiritual culture of Eastern European Jewry in general. Sholom Aleichem spent a significant part of his life in Ukraine, and Kyiv was a particularly beloved city for him, where he wrote some of his best works. The Sholom Aleichem Museum is a branch of the Museum of the History of Kyiv and is located near it.

The museum was opened in 2009 to commemorate the 150th anniversary of the writer's birth. The total cost of its creation was approximately 2 million hryvnias, but work on establishing the museum began much earlier, back in 1956, although it was not considered possible to create such an institution at that time. The museum is situated in the "Arena-City" shopping and entertainment complex, where a building designed by the renowned architect Volodymyr Nikolaiev once stood in the mid-19th century. This building was a typical profitable house, and Sholom Aleichem lived there for several years. During Soviet times, the building was nationalized, with the first-floor housing a pharmacy, a post office, and a dormitory.

In the 1930s, the building underwent reconstruction, and in the 1980s, there were discussions about demolishing it, but thanks to the efforts of the Kyiv community, this was avoided. Now, a large modern structure with restaurants and shops has been built on the site of the former profitable house. The museum occupies over 200 square meters on two floors.

Museum Exhibits

The museum's exhibition is divided into two parts: "Sholom Aleichem and Kyiv" and "Sholom Aleichem and Ukraine." The main hall tells the story of the writer's life and work through copies of photographs, documents, and everyday objects of that time. Since many items that belonged to Sholom Aleichem himself were not preserved due to the difficulties of the periods of wandering, revolutions, and wars, the exhibition consists mainly of valuable Jewish cultural artefacts entrusted to the National Historical Museum.

This includes Jewish cultural items of great historical value. In addition to the main hall, the museum has a space for temporary exhibitions, showcasing works by artists with Jewish themes. Lectures, concerts, conferences, and meetings with cultural, artistic, and scientific figures are also held here. The Sholom Aleichem Museum is not a memorial, but it is an important place that allows visitors to immerse themselves in the world of Jewish history and culture on the territory of Ukraine.
